This reverts commit 383802d063a9f2dd959d5574b226fa8ec7f8be41. The commit had org-mode process the headlines from bottom to top, which meant that any changes to the visibility of lower headlines were overridden/modified by changes higher up the tree. Reverting the commit causes VISIBILITY to work correctly. --- lisp/org.el | 4 ++-- 1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
